Kohan: Ahriman's Gift is a standalone expansion to the legendary real-time strategy game Kohan: Immortal Sovereigns. Released in 2001, it refined the unique "company-based" combat system that set the series apart from traditional RTS titles like Age of Empires or Starcraft. Because it is now considered "abandonware" by many gaming communities, players often search for ways to experience this classic today.

Here is everything you need to know about the game and how to play it on modern systems. The Legacy of Kohan: Ahriman's Gift

Unlike most RTS games where you manage individual units, Kohan focuses on companies. You recruit a captain, add front-line troops, and support them with flankers or healers. This layer of abstraction shifts the focus from "click-speed" micro-management to high-level strategy and supply line maintenance. If you find a free download or use an old CD-ROM, you might encounter a "DirectDraw" error or flickering graphics. Follow these steps to fix it:

Use dgVoodoo2: This is a wrapper that translates old graphics API calls into DirectX 11/12, allowing the game to run in high definition.

Compatibility Mode: Right-click the .exe file, go to Properties, and set Compatibility to "Windows XP (Service Pack 3)."

Run as Administrator: Many older games need permission to write save files to your "Program Files" folder. Why You Should Play It Today

Even decades later, few games have matched the "supply zone" mechanic found in Kohan. If your troops are inside your territory, they reinforce automatically. If they are cut off, they wither and die. This creates a front-line tension that feels more like a real war simulation than a typical base-building game.
